The band of the "Sassari" Brigade and the fanfare of the 3rd Bersaglieri Regiment performed yesterday in Cagliari and Sant'Antioco respectively.

The concerts on the occasion of the "Music Festival", the cultural event which takes place on 21 June each year and which celebrates the summer solstice by bringing together professional musicians and simple enthusiasts, as well as military bands, in all the squares of Europe of the Army.

The theme of this 30th edition was "We are the first orchestra", dedicated to musical bands. As usual, the band of the "Sassari" Brigade performed in Cagliari, in the amphitheater of Marina Piccola, while the fanfare of the 3rd Bersaglieri regiment intervened in Sant'Antioco, in Piazza Umberto.

The Brigade band, made up of thirty instrumentalists directed by Adjutant Sergeant Major Andrea Cardia, performed a rich repertoire ranging from military marches to original band music. The eagerly awaited performance of the fanfare of the 3rd Bersaglieri regiment, directed by Marshal Mattia Sotgiu, gifted the guests of the event with the songs and evocative sounds of the Bersaglieri tradition. Band and fanfare closed the concerts with "Dimonios", the famous anthem of the "red devils".
